Onderwerp: Re: Axis2 WS-Addressing messageid in response



Hi Erwin, 

Something like the following should work, 

MessageContext inContext = MessageContext.getCurrentMessageContext(); 
OperationContext operationContext =
inMessageContext.getOperationContext(); 
MessageContext outMessageContext =
operationContext.getMessageContext(WSDLConstants.MESSAGE_LABEL_OUT_VALUE
); 
outMessageContext.setMessageID(...);
